Electrodes are often made from graphite due to its Excellent electrical conductivity, chemical stability, and high thermal resistance. Graphite's layered structure allows for easy movement of electrons, making it efficient in electrochemical applications. Additionally, it is relatively inexpensive and can withstand harsh environments, which is crucial for various industrial processes, including batteries and electrolysis. These properties make graphite a versatile and reliable choice for electrode materials.
